{"package":"harbor","ecosystem":"pypi","latest_version":"0.6.2","description":"A framework for evaluating and optimizing agents and models using sandboxed environments.","license":"Apache-2.0","license_risk":"permissive","commercial_use_notes":"Permissive: commercial closed-source use OK; preserve the copyright notice.","homepage":"https://pypi.org/project/harbor/","repository":"","downloads_weekly":0,"health":{"score":67,"risk":"moderate","breakdown":{"maintenance":25,"popularity":0,"security":25,"maturity":15,"community":2},"deprecated":false,"max_score":100},"vulnerabilities":{"count":0,"critical":0,"high":0,"medium":0,"low":0,"details":[]},"versions":{"latest":"0.6.2","total_count":55,"recent":["0.1.37","0.1.38","0.1.39","0.1.40","0.1.41","0.1.42","0.1.43","0.1.44","0.1.45","0.2.0a1","0.2.0a2","0.2.0a3","0.2.0","0.3.0a1","0.3.0","0.4.0","0.5.0","0.6.0","0.6.1","0.6.2"]},"metadata":{"deprecated":false,"deprecated_message":null,"maintainers_count":1,"first_published":null,"last_published":"2026-04-30T06:01:55.190522Z","dependencies_count":41,"dependencies":["pydantic>=2.11.7","shortuuid>=1.0.13","typer>=0.16.0","requests>=2.32.4","pyyaml>=6.0.2","rich>=14.1.0","toml>=0.10.2","tenacity>=9.1.2","python-dotenv>=1.1.1","litellm>=1.83.14","jinja2>=3.1.6","datasets>=4.4.1","dirhash>=0.5.0","claude-agent-sdk>=0.1.17","packaging>=25.0","fastapi>=0.128.0","uvicorn>=0.38.0","ruff>=0.13.0","pathspec>=1.0.3","supabase>=2.28.2","httpx>=0.27.0","harbor[cloud]; extra == \"all\"","harbor[tinker]; extra == \"all\"","harbor[e2b]; extra == \"cloud\"","harbor[daytona]; extra == \"cloud\"","harbor[islo]; extra == \"cloud\"","harbor[modal]; extra == \"cloud\"","harbor[runloop]; extra == \"cloud\"","harbor[gke]; extra == \"cloud\"","harbor[tensorlake]; extra == \"cloud\"","daytona>=0.121.0; extra == \"daytona\"","e2b>=2.4.2; extra == \"e2b\"","dockerfile-parse>=2.0.1; extra == \"e2b\"","kubernetes>=32.0.0; extra == \"gke\"","islo>=0.2.1; extra == \"islo\"","dockerfile-parse>=2.0.1; extra == \"islo\"","modal>=1.4.0; extra == \"modal\"","runloop-api-client>=1.2.0; extra == \"runloop\"","tensorlake==0.4.45; extra == \"tensorlake\"","tinker>=0.14.0; extra == \"tinker\"","tinker-cookbook>=0.1.0; extra == \"tinker\""]},"github_stats":null,"bundle":null,"typescript":null,"known_issues":{"bugs_count":0,"bugs_severity":{},"status_breakdown":{},"link":null,"scope":"none"},"historical_compromise":null,"recommendation":{"action":"safe_to_use","issues":[],"use_version":"0.6.2","version_hint":null,"summary":"harbor@0.6.2 is safe to use (health: 67/100)"},"version_scoped":null,"requested_version":null,"_cache":"miss","_response_ms":715,"_powered_by":"depscope.dev — free package intelligence for AI agents","typosquat":{"is_suspected":false},"maintainer_trust":{"available":false},"malicious":{"is_malicious":false},"scorecard":{"available":false},"quality":{"available":false},"version_history_summary":{"total_versions":20,"first_release_age_days":178,"last_release_days_ago":0,"avg_days_between_releases":9,"release_velocity":"active"}}